Beloit Health System welcomes another generous family to help support the new heart hospital. The Packard Family announced Friday that they will sponsor the Packard Family Cardiology Clinic wing of the Hendricks Family Heart Hospital. Construction is currently underway at Beloit Hospital for a state-of-art heart hospital and James L. and Nancy J. Packard have generously gifted $1 million to this effort.

The Packard Family Cardiology Clinic wing will join the Hendricks Family Heart Hospital and share in the dedication to help create the best in cardiac care in southern Wisconsin and northern Illinois.

The timeline for the $13.8 million Hendricks Family Heart Hospital is set up in three phases.

Phase 1- construction began in late 2015 for the Packard Family Cardiology Clinic and Physician wing of the new Heart Hospital.

Phase 2- begins in mid-2016 with hybrid operating room (OR) and two cardiac catheterization labs. Phase 3- completed in 2017 with new critical care rooms, a private waiting area and family sleep area.

The generosity of the Hendricks and Packard families are the cornerstones to the Ten Minutes to Save a Life campaign, the effort to raise up to $13.8 million for the new Hendricks Family Heart Hospital.  This campaign, the largest in the health system’s history is being co-chaired by Jim Packard and Greg Britton.  Their combined years of service to the hospital – Jim as a volunteer board member and Greg as the former President and CEO – is a testament to the care and compassion of all those involved with Beloit Health System.

Ten Minutes to Save a Life launches as a public campaign with over $6 million raised to date.  A community effort, this campaign will touch many lives and welcomes the generosity of family and friends.
